관리 메뉴

나만을 위한 블로그

[Android] void com.gun0912.tedpermission.PermissionListener.onPermissionGranted()' on a null object reference 에러 해결 본문

Android

[Android] void com.gun0912.tedpermission.PermissionListener.onPermissionGranted()' on a null object reference 에러 해결

참깨빵위에참깨빵_ 2020. 6. 16. 13:08
728x90
반응형

TedPermission을 쓰면서 이런 에러가 나타났다.

구글링하니 만드신 분이 깃허브의 Issues에 올린 다른 사람의 질문글에 답변을 단 것을 발견했다.

해당 에러는 2.1.0 버전에서 해결됐으니 라이브러리 버전을 업그레이드하라고 한다.

2.1.0 이상 버전으로 업그레이드 해주면 제목의 에러는 해결된다.

 

20.06.16 기준 최신 버전은 2.2.3이다.

가장 최신 버전으로 바꾸고 빌드하면 onPermissionDenied()의 인자가 ArrayList에서 List로 바뀌어서 새로 바꾸라는 내용의 빨간 줄이 뜬다. 이 부분만 Alt + Enter를 쳐서 바꿔주면 문제없이 돌아간다.

반응형
Comments